[ARCHIVED] Election Workers Needed

Election Workers Needed GraphicThe Gloucester City Clerk’s office is currently recruiting registered voters to work as election workers on Election Day as well as to be placed on the reserve list to fill in during emergencies when scheduled workers are not able to report for work at their assigned precinct. 

 

Requirements

  • Must be a registered voter in the State of Massachusetts
  • Ability to work a long day (roughly 6:00AM-9:00PM, depending on position)
  • Sit and/or stand for long periods of time; bend, stoop, and reach
  • Ability to lift heavy objects including ballot bags and machines
  • Ability to read, perform basic math functions and fill out forms with neatness and accuracy

 

Election workers will earn between $85.00 - $112.50 for a half-day shift and between $170.00 - $225.00 for a full day shift (pay dependent upon position). 

 

Interested persons are encouraged to reach out to the City Clerk’s Office for more information.
